Cell Culture Laboratory (LCC)

Biological evaluation of medical devices and biomaterials requires the use of sensitive, precise and reproducible test methods capable of providing accurate and repeatable results. The fulfilment of these requirements is essential for quality assurance and compliance of the testing processes.

The Cell Culture Laboratory (LCC) is RENAR accredited according to SR EN ISO/IEC 17025:2018 for RESEARCH activities, as specified in the Annex of the accreditation certificate no. LI 1304, available electronically on the platform ECO. Accreditation is the guarantee that the activities carried out and the test reports issued fulfil the requirements of the applicable international standards:

  • SR EN ISO/IEC 17025:2018 - General requirements for the competence of testing and calibration laboratories;
  • SR EN ISO 10993-5:2009 - Biological evaluation of medical devices. Biological evaluation of medical devices - Part 5: Tests for in vitro cytotoxicity.

The laboratory offers the following services:

  • Assessment of cytotoxicity of medical devices by the direct contact test (SR EN ISO10993-5:2009, Chapter 8.3);
  • Assessment of cytotoxicity of medical devices by the extract test (SR EN ISO10993-5:2009, chapter 8.2)
